Maher chides Trump over Mark Twain prize criticism: ‘Keep the game going, baby’
Comedian Bill Maher on Friday chided President Trump after it was announced that the HBO “Real Time” host will receive this year’s Mark Twain Prize for American Humor, telling critics to “keep the game going, baby.” Maher told his audience he was “not looking for a fight” with the president.
